About Sultanite (Diaspore)
Sultanite is the trade name for gem-quality Diaspore mined in the Milas region of Turkey — one of the only places in the world where it is found in gem quality. Its extraordinary color-change phenomenon — from kiwi green in daylight to champagne pink under candlelight — is caused by the stone’s unique manganese content. It was named “Sultanite” in honor of the Ottomansultans who ruled the land where it was discovered. Wearing it is wearing a piece of Turkey itself.

About the Seljuk Motifs
The Seljuk Sultanate of Rum — centered in Konya — produced some of the most refined decorative art in the medieval world. Their geometric patterns, interlacing vines, and symbolic figures adorned the gates of caravanserais, the walls of mosques, and the surfaces of metalwork across Anatolia. The sword and shield represent the warrior spirit; the crescent represents divine guidance. Together on this ring, they form a complete statement of Seljuk identity.
